
Rockville in Montgomery County has a high Korean population and a stable school district reputation, making it a place with consistent inquiries about home sales. However, both property taxes and home prices remain high, necessitating a calculation of total ownership costs in advance.
The effective property tax rate in Rockville is reported to be between 1.01% and 1.17%, depending on the source. The overall median effective tax rate for Montgomery County is 1.19%, indicating that Rockville's rates are similar to or slightly lower than the county average.
The median home price in Rockville is approximately $658,300, and the median annual property tax bill is about $5,813. This is nearly the same as the overall median property tax of $5,861 for Montgomery County, showing that Rockville is positioned at an average level within the county.
This area experiences summer thunderstorms and strong winds as major reasons for insurance claims, while the risks of hurricanes or earthquakes are relatively low. Given the high home values, reconstruction costs also rise, leading to home insurance premiums typically ranging from $1,600 to $2,000 per year.
Maintenance costs are estimated at 1% to 1.5% of the home value, resulting in an annual range of $6,600 to $9,900. Single-family homes generally do not have HOA fees, but condos or townhouses near the Rockville Town Center often incur additional HOA fees of around $200 to $400 per month.
When combining property taxes, insurance premiums, and maintenance costs, the total annual home ownership cost is approximately $14,000 to $15,500. Compared to nearby Bethesda or Potomac, this is somewhat lower, but it is definitely higher than in Gaithersburg or Germantown.
- Annual property tax: approximately $5,813
- Home insurance premium: approximately $1,600 to $2,000
- Maintenance costs: approximately $6,600 to $9,900
Montgomery County operates a separate income-based property tax assistance program in addition to the Maryland common Homestead Tax Credit. It is reasonable to confirm before the contract that the previous owner's exemptions do not automatically transfer at the time of purchase.
Recent market trends indicate that Rockville's property tax burden remains stable at the county average level. However, from the perspective of total ownership costs, it is essential to factor in an additional expenditure of around $14,000 per year, aside from mortgage payments, into the budget before purchasing.
